diff --git a/packages/webamp/css/main-window.css b/packages/webamp/css/main-window.css index 89aa5634..aafb66c6 100755 --- a/packages/webamp/css/main-window.css +++ b/packages/webamp/css/main-window.css @@ -162,10 +162,6 @@ left: 79px; } -#webamp #main-window.stop #visualizer { - display: none; -} - #webamp .text { display: none; } diff --git a/packages/webamp/js/components/Visualizer.tsx b/packages/webamp/js/components/Visualizer.tsx index eae6e78b..f9559335 100644 --- a/packages/webamp/js/components/Visualizer.tsx +++ b/packages/webamp/js/components/Visualizer.tsx @@ -150,6 +150,10 @@ function Visualizer({ analyser }: Props) { }; }, [canvas, paintFrame]); + if (status === MEDIA_STATUS.STOPPED) { + return null; + } + return (